Thismia acuminata is a species of plant in the genus Thismia. It was identified in 2018 by Hrones, Dancák and Sochor.[1] It is native to Borneo, and is found throughout South Asia.[1] The plant has a slender stem, with roots ranging from 20 to 80 centimeters long.[2]
